As of 2015, same-sex marriage is federally legal in all fifty states due to a ruling from the Supreme Court. Nov 4, 2025 · However, here's what many couples don't realize: 35 states still have restrictions against same-sex marriage written into their state constitutions or statutes. There are 26 states which have constitutions including bans on same-sex marriage or other types of unions, and 30 states have statutes that ban same-sex marriage or other types of unions although these are all defunct under the Obergefell ruling. .
